Martial Arts is a fun and exciting way to stay in shape while also giving yourself valuable self defense tools should you ever need them. 60% of our adult population is obese in the U.S. and this statistic keeps increasing. It is recommended that adults workout at least 30 minutes a day. Martial Arts is a fun active way to increase your fitness. Research also shows that it helps adults keep moving by increasing or maintaining their flexibility. Research also shows that adults that do Martial Arts have an increase in their ability to maintain memory and cognitive skills. The other statistic that keeps increasing is the possibility of assault sometime in your lifetime. Training in Martial Arts also gives you valuable tools to deal with such a situation should it occur. Our program includes fitness training, forms training, weapons training, sparring, combat weapons, and self defense. You don't have to be young to enjoy the benefits of the Martial Arts.
